Abstract :
In this paper, we explore the importance of ordering when solving large, sparse systems of linear equations. Examples are drawn from the solution of partial differential equations; such problems are a prime source of such linear systems. Nothing that we do is specific to these problems, however, and you might prefer to work with a matrix from a standard test set (for example, ´wathen´ from Matlab´s gallery function or a matrix from the Matrix Market at http://math.nist.gov/MatrixMarket/) or a matrix of particular interest in your work.
